Differences in Types of Appliance Parts
The differences between various types of appliance parts extend beyond their functionality. The following table highlights these distinctions:
Type | Description | Key Components | Common Brands | Sourcing Considerations |
---|---|---|---|---|
HVAC Parts | Components for climate control systems. | Compressors, fans, thermostats, coils | LG, Samsung, Daewoo | Efficiency, compatibility with refrigerant type. |
Refrigeration Parts | Parts for refrigerators and freezers. | Compressors, evaporators, thermostats, defrost heaters | GE, Haier, Whirlpool | Seal integrity, refrigerant compatibility. |
Washing Machine Parts | Components for washing and spinning clothes. | Pumps, motors, belts, control boards, drums | Mabe, Bosch, Electrolux | Bearing quality, motor type, drum material. |
Dryer Parts | Components for drying clothes. | Heating elements, thermostats, motors, belts | Whirlpool, LG, Samsung | Heating element wattage, motor type, belt material. |
Kitchen Appliance Parts | Components for ovens, microwaves, and dishwashers. | Heating elements, control boards, pumps, motors | Panasonic, Electrolux | Safety features, heating element type. |
Sourcing Home Appliance Parts from China
Several online platforms, including TradeWheel, facilitate the sourcing of home appliance parts from China. These platforms connect buyers with numerous manufacturers and suppliers, offering a vast selection and competitive pricing. However, due diligence is crucial. Verify supplier credentials, request samples, and clarify warranty terms before committing to large orders. FAQs
1. What are the most common types of home appliance parts sourced from China?
The most common include HVAC components, refrigeration parts (compressors, evaporators), washing machine parts (pumps, motors), dryer parts (heating elements), and kitchen appliance parts.
2. How can I ensure the quality of home appliance parts from China?
Request samples for testing, check certifications (ISO 9001, etc.), and verify the supplier’s reputation and experience. Read reviews on platforms like ApplianceFactoryParts.
3. What are the typical warranty periods for these parts?
Most suppliers offer a one-year warranty, although this can vary depending on the part and the supplier.
4. Are all parts compatible across different appliance brands?
No, many parts are brand-specific. Always check compatibility before purchasing. AllBrandOnline could be a resource.
5. What are the typical lead times for orders of home appliance parts from China?
Lead times vary greatly, but you should expect several weeks to a few months depending on order size and supplier capabilities.
